Enable Location Services
Originally posted by Shomari View Postdownload this file http://ge.tt/5CaW6Pn1/v/0?c and either adb push to /system/app or use a file explorer like Root Explorer to put the app in /system/app and reboot. Please report back if that enables location services on your device.Originally posted by himmon View PostBrilliant, working now! Well done mate, on the quick settings (Upper right hand corner swipe down), I left mouse clicked down on the location icon for 3 seconds and it switched on. I ran fix permissions too and rebooted then was asked on startup to allow google access to location services. All working great, thanks alot. Google earth working perfectly.
For anyone else, to change permissions manually on fusedlocation.apk, enable root explorer under tools in ES explorer, select FusedLocation.apk under /system/app and press more icon (bottom right hand side in ES), then select properties and next to permissions select change and tick Owner-Read and Write, Group-Read, Other-Read only. You should end up with rw- r- r- on previous screen. Switch off root explorer once you've made the changes and reboot.

Rockchip HDMI audio issue
This ROM carries with it a minor HDMI audio bug persistent in KitKat update.
HDMI doesn't send audio to the TV when device is resumed from standby.
To solve the issue, always resume device from standby before powering on TV. Turn device on, then turn TV on.
The audio issue is caused by Rockchip's KitKat audio kernel configuration. The device expects a specific response from the HDMI sink, if it isn't found it effectively mutes the HDMI audio by treating the device as a DVI interface. 'rk30-hdmi: warning: EDID error, assume sink as DVI'
